1.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Use ______ relative clauses to identify or describe people, things, and places.

nondefining

defining

adjective

independent

Answer explanation

define is similar to identify

2.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

______ relative clauses should not be separated by commas.

nondefining

defining

adjective

independent

Answer explanation

commas separate extra information, but defining clauses aren't extra

3.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

Use ______ relative clauses to give extra information about people, things, and places.

nondefining

defining

adverb

dependent

Answer explanation

If it's nondefining, it's extra information and not necessary

4.

MULTIPLE CHOICE QUESTION

30 sec • 1 pt

______ relative clauses need to be separated from the main clause with commas.

nondefining

defining

adverb

dependent

Answer explanation

Commas separate extra information from the main part of a sentence.
